    Yard installation sets the foundation

    When individuals hear the phrase yard installation, they often consider yard and perhaps a couple of shrubs. In practice, it is much more involved. In Idaho Falls, a correct installation normally begins listed below the surface. Soil needs to be graded so water moves far from the house, low areas require correction, and compacted ground typically needs to be loosened up or changed before anything healthy can grow. If a yard is constructed on bad drainage from the beginning, the property owner winds up combating puddles, thin turf, and disintegration every year.

    A complete yard installation might include topsoil positioning, rough grading, final grading, yard seeding or sod, shrub beds, edging, and often tree planting. The sequence matters. If you skip the grading or hurry the soil preparation, the yard might technically be planted, however it will not develop evenly. I have seen a lot of brand-new yards where one side grows and the opposite has a hard time simply because the base was not built with sufficient care.

    In Idaho Falls, timing also matters. Spring and early fall are typically the best windows for developing turf, because temperatures are more forgiving and roots can settle before the harsher weather condition gets here. A landscaper who comprehends local conditions will understand when to seed, when sod makes more sense, and when a property owner ought to wait instead of push ahead too early.

    Sprinkler installation is often the distinction between a healthy yard and a discouraging one

    A yard in this region needs a trustworthy irrigation plan. Rain seldom does the whole job, and hand watering a big yard rapidly ends up being impractical. That is why sprinkler installation is among the most typical services landscapers provide.

    A properly designed sprinkler system is not practically putting heads in the ground. It needs zoning, pressure considerations, protection planning, and the right mix of spray patterns for different parts of the yard. Grass, flower beds, narrow side strips, and tree rings do not all need the same amount of water. A thoughtful layout lowers waste and prevents the typical issue of overwatering one location while another remains dry.

    In Idaho Falls, winterization is just as important as the original installation. Frozen lines can split and produce pricey repairs in the spring. A landscaper who installs irrigation ought to likewise know how the system requires to be blown out before winter settles in. That routine frequently gets overlooked by property owners who assume a sprinkler system is one-and-done. It is not. It is a piece of facilities, and it requires seasonal care.

    There is likewise a design trade-off worth noting. Some people want the easiest possible system, however easy designs can be inefficient if the yard has odd angles, slopes, or mixed plantings. Others want every zone completely personalized, which can raise the cost. A great landscaper assists balance in advance budget plan against long-lasting efficiency, and that balance is especially important in a climate where watering requirements shift rapidly from one part of the season to another.

    Yard rehab brings tired outdoor spaces back to life

    Not every home starts from scratch. A number of the jobs landscapers handle in Idaho Falls are rehab tasks, where the yard currently exists but no longer works well. That may suggest irregular grass, compacted soil, drain issues, dead shrubs, improperly placed beds, or a design that looks dated and feels challenging to use. Yard rehabilitation is often more intricate than new installation due to the fact that the contractor has to work around existing problems rather than build with a tidy slate.

    A rehabilitation project might begin with removal. Old turf can be stripped out, stopping working plants cleared, and broken edging or harmed watering elements taken away. Then the yard gets regraded or improved. In some cases the fix is subtle, like fixing a low location that collects water every spring. Other times it is more significant, like reconstructing the front yard completely because the previous setup never ever matched your house or the homeowner's needs.

    The advantage of rehabilitation is that it can dramatically enhance a home without the cost of a total tearout. The difficulty is understanding what to keep and what to remove. A mature tree, for instance, might be worth preserving even if the surrounding bed requires a complete redo. On the other hand, an ignored evergreen planted too close to a foundation can trigger years of difficulty if left in location. Experienced landscapers make these calls with both looks and function in mind.

    Hardscape work changes how a yard is used

    Landscaping is not just about plants. In many Idaho Falls projects, the most transformative work originates from hardscape functions that form how a yard works day to day. Paver patios are a fine example. They develop an outdoor room, a space that can hold furnishings, a grill, a fire pit, or just a couple of chairs where individuals really sit and enjoy the yard.

    Paver patios are particularly beneficial in an environment with freeze-thaw cycles, since they can be designed to move and settle more with dignity than a poured piece in some situations. That does not indicate they are maintenance-free. They still need appropriate base preparation, edge restraint, and drainage preparation. If those information are skipped, the patio can shift, dip, or gather water at the incorrect spots.

    Good patio style is not just technical, it is spatial. The shape should fit the lot and the way the household lives. A compact patio off the cooking area might make more sense for a little yard than a big open terrace nobody utilizes. In another home, a larger paver patio may anchor an entertainment area and link to sidewalks, planting beds, and keeping walls. The point is to make the outdoor area feel intentional instead of added on.

    Landscapers might likewise build walkways, seating walls, actions, borders, and other hardscape components that solve gain access to issues and specify the yard aesthetically. These functions are frequently the difference between a yard that looks ended up and one that still seems like an operate in progress.

    Planting design, soil improvement, and the right materials matter more than lots of property owners think

    Plants are usually the most visible part of the yard, but they are seldom the hardest part. The invisible work beneath is what keeps them alive. Soil in new advancements can be specifically tough. It might be compacted from building and construction traffic, low in organic matter, or inconsistent from one area to another. That suggests landscapers typically invest considerable time enhancing the soil before planting anything permanent.

    Mulch, garden compost, bedding soil, and proper spacing all contribute. A flower bed that looks complete on installation day can end up being congested and unhealthy if plants are stuffed too tightly together. Likewise, a bed that is built without adequate raw material might drain too quick or hold too much water depending on what is underneath it.

    Material selection is another place where experience matters. Some plants handle Idaho Falls conditions much better than others. Dry spell tolerance, winter hardiness, fully grown size, and maintenance needs all deserve attention. Homeowners often desire a plant due to the fact that it looks excellent in a catalog, but the genuine question is whether it will still look excellent after a couple of hard winter seasons and a summer of extreme sun. A landscape that prospers here generally blends visual appeal with useful resilience.

    Drainage and grading are peaceful services that avoid significant problems

    People typically do not notice drainage work unless it is missing out on. That is why it is among the most valuable services landscapers offer. If water runs toward the house, swimming pools near a patio, or fills part of the lawn after snowmelt, the yard can begin to fail from the ground up. Soil compaction, passing away plants, mossy patches, and foundation concerns all end up being more likely.

    A landscaper may resolve drain through grading, swales, drain tile, French drains, or a mix of techniques depending upon the website. Often the repair is reasonably small, like improving a slope. Other times the concern requires more extensive yard rehabilitation since the existing grade has actually been wrong for years.

    This is not work to rate. A yard that drains well in July might act extremely differently in March, when thawing snow and frozen ground produce a brief, intense overflow cycle. That seasonal reality forms a lot of the choices a local landscaper makes.

    Maintenance services keep the investment from unraveling

    A finished landscape is not something a homeowner installs when and forgets. Even tough yards require ongoing care. Numerous landscapers use upkeep services that keep plants healthy and hardscape features clean and functional. That might consist of pruning, bed clean-up, mulch revitalizes, seasonal cutting back, irrigation modifications, and lawn care.

    For house owners who do not wish to handle every information, maintenance can be the distinction between a yard that enhances with time and one that begins to decline. Weeds take hold rapidly in overlooked beds. Irrigation heads shift. Mulch weakens. Shrubs outgrow their area. Regular attention avoids small problems from ending up being expensive repairs.

    There is also a practical difference in between cosmetic maintenance and structural upkeep. Mowing and trimming help appearance, but watering checks, drainage observation, and pruning for plant health protect the real financial investment. A good landscaping company knows that distinction and handles both sides of it.

    What property owners generally want to know before hiring a landscaper

    Most homeowner begin with a couple of basic concerns: just how much work do I need, what should I do first, and what will hold up best in this environment? Those are the best questions. The mistake is beginning with decorative details before the yard's standard systems are in location. A beautiful patio will not repair a yard that floods. Pretty shrubs will not make it through in compacted soil without any watering plan.

    A practical way to consider a project is to separate it into layers. The very first layer is grading and drain. The 2nd is watering and soil preparation. The third is grass, plants, and hardscape features. The final layer is maintenance and refinement. If among those layers is avoided, the results generally reveal it.

    For lots of homeowners, the best initial step is a walkthrough with a landscaper who can take a look at the property as a whole. The best professional will notice things that are simple to miss out on from the driveway, like how water moves after a storm, whether a fence line needs access, or whether a proposed patio would hinder sprinkler coverage.

    A few concerns are worth asking throughout that first conversation:

    • How will the yard manage drainage and runoff?
    • What watering method makes sense for the space?
    • Which parts of the project are most immediate, and which can wait?
    • How much upkeep will the finished design require?
    • Which plants and materials are most reliable for regional conditions?

    Those concerns keep the conversation useful, which is where good landscaping choices tend to happen.
